This course is designed for experienced InDesign users who wish to work as quickly and efficiently in InDesign CS4. It examines the time saving features and shortcuts which can help designers avoid repetitive formatting and layout tasks and free up time to be creative. This course will allow time for delegates to raise issues relating to their particular workflows.
About this course
Basic working knowledge of Windows or Macintosh operating systems together with a good working knowledge of Adobe InDesign CS4 or attendance on our Fundamentals of InDesign course.

Course Outline
Preferences
· Detailed look at key options in Preferences
· Changing Application/Document defaults
Navigation
· New Window options
· Shortcuts for quick navigation
Interface
· Control panel hidden options
· The Command Bar
· Spread rotation - including non-horizontal elements in your designs by temporarily rotating the spread view
Objects
· Combining/converting objects
· Quick tips for transforming objects
· Pasting objects within objects
· Creating Bezier paths
· Pathfinder Panel options
· Using Scripts to modify objects
· Compound paths
Object Styles
· Advanced Object Styles
· Picture fitting controls
· Activating paragraph styles in object styles
Strokes
· Creating custom strokes
· Pen/Pencil/Smooth/Erase tools
Text
· Text Import options
· MS Word to InDesign style sheets workflow
· Creating and using custom dictionaries
· Using the story editor
· Options for turning text to outlines
· Find/Change options
· Basic GREP searches
· Using the Eyedropper Tool on text
Notes
· Using the Notes features
Advanced Typography
· Single Line/Paragraph Composers
· Working with OpenType
· Justification/Hyphenation controls
· Creating Custom Glyph sets
· Word space kerning
· Controls for Drop Caps
· Footnotes
· Paragraph rule options
· Optical Margin alignment
· Bullets and numbering
Text variables
· Using Slugs/Running Heads
· Using Text Variables in a workflow
Conditional Text
· Delivering multiple versions of a document for different users
· Hiding text at paragraph, word, and character level without relying on layers
Style Sheets Advanced
· Creating/using Nested style sheets
· Creating/updating Based On styles
·
Creating/applying Next Style options
· Overriding style sheets
Images
· Working with native Photoshop files
· Options for image cut-outs
* Placing Illustrator files or passing Illustrator objects
· Object Layer options
Colours
· Named and Unnamed Colours
· Multi-ink colours and groups
· Using the Separations preview panel
· Aliasing spot colours in the ink manager
Documents
· Document Presets
· Advanced Master Page options
· Working with Sections
* Tips for Working with Layers
· Document/object Baseline Grids
· Working with Libraries (advanced)
· Creating and placing Snippets
· Creating cross-references that dynamically update as content is changed or moved within a document
Tables
· Creating Cell and table styles
· Linking to Spreadseets/updating information
Working with Transparency
· Using the Gradient Feather tool
· Advanced transparency effects
· Applying and overriding effects
· Blending modes
· Groups and transparency
· Isolating blending
· Using the Flattener Preview Panel/layers to avoid flattening problems when printing
